The career of Norwegian pianist Leif Ove Andsnes has attracted considerable interest and excitement since his international debut in the early 1990s. He is now firmly established as one of the most compelling artists on the international concert circuit.

Andsnes records exclusively for EMI Classics. He is the recipient of three Gramophone Awards; most recently in the Best Concerto category for his recording of Grieg and Schumann Piano Concerti with the Berlin Philharmonic and Mariss Jansons. He won, in the same category in 2000, the award for his disc of Haydn Piano Concerti Nos 3, 4 & 11, with the Norwegian Chamber Orchestra which he directed from the keyboard and in 2002 his Grieg ‘Lyric Pieces’, played on the composer’s own piano in Troldhaugen, won the Gramophone Award for Best Instrumental recording.

His discography to date includes recordings of Haydn, Chopin, Schubert and Schumann Sonatas, Liszt piano works, Brahms Piano Concerto No. 1 and the Shostakovich and Britten Piano Concerti. His recording of Mozart Piano Concerti Nos. 9 and 18 was released in the autumn of 2004, to critical acclaim, as was a new recording of “Winterreise” with Ian Bostridge. In June 2005, he recorded Rachmaninov Piano Concerti Nos. 1 and 2 with the Berlin Philharmonic and Antonio Pappano, a disc which EMI released this autumn. His next disc, of solo piano works, is due for release in spring 2006.
